St Andrews Road is in Bletchley, Milton Keynes and in Milton Keynes district. MK3 5DR is located in the Bletchley Park elect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Milton Keynes South.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Is St Andrews Road d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around St Andrews Road was 81.2 per 1,000 residents, which is 4.2% higher than the Bletchley Park average. The most reported crime type was Violence and sexual offences.

St Andrews Road has the 21st highest crime rate of 68 local areas in Bletchley Park and the 327th highest crime rate of 853 local areas in Milton Keynes .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 49.7 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been falling year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-50.8%.
